What Is a Sales Funnel, and Why Does It Matter?
Before comparing tools, let's quickly clear up what a "funnel" actually is. Think of it like a path you guide your visitors through: they land on a page, get interested in your offer, leave their email or make a purchase, and then maybe get offered something extra afterward. A funnel builder is simply software that helps you build that entire path — pages, emails, checkout, and follow-up — without needing to code anything.
For beginners, a good funnel builder should do three things well: it should be easy to learn, affordable while you're still testing your idea, and powerful enough to grow with you. With that in mind, let's look at our three contenders.
ClickFunnels: The Original Funnel-Building Pioneer
ClickFunnels has been one of the biggest names in online marketing since 2014, and it's still considered the gold standard for sales funnel design. In 2026, ClickFunnels offers four pricing tiers — Launch ($97/month), Scale ($197/month), Optimize ($297/month), and Dominate ($5,997/year) — with discounts of around 17% if you choose annual billing.
What makes ClickFunnels appealing for beginners is its huge library of proven, high-converting templates and its drag-and-drop page editor, which is genuinely one of the most polished in the industry. Even the entry-level Launch plan includes unlimited funnels (for a limited time), 10,000 contacts, 50,000 emails per month, and access to up to three courses, along with FunnelFlix — ClickFunnels' built-in training library featuring frameworks from founder Russell Brunson.
The catch? ClickFunnels is one of the pricier options on this list, starting at $97/month with no free plan available. There's a 14-day free trial plus a 30-day money-back guarantee, giving you 44 days total to test it risk-free. Keep in mind that if you want to use your own Stripe account instead of ClickFunnels' built-in payment system, you'll pay an extra 1% fee on transactions, and recurring subscription payments must go through ClickFunnels' native processor.
Best for: Beginners who specifically want to master funnel building, access top-tier templates, and learn proven marketing frameworks — and who don't mind paying a premium price for polish and design quality.
GoHighLevel: The All-in-One Business Powerhouse
GoHighLevel (often shortened to "GHL") has rapidly grown into one of the most talked-about platforms for marketers, agencies, and small business owners. Rather than positioning itself purely as a funnel builder, GoHighLevel markets itself as a full business operations platform that happens to build excellent funnels too.
In 2026, GoHighLevel has three main plans: Starter ($97/month), Unlimited ($297/month), and SaaS Pro ($497/month), with annual billing bringing those down to roughly $81, $248, and $414 per month. Every plan — even the entry-level Starter — includes unlimited contacts, unlimited users, a full CRM, funnel and website builder, email and SMS marketing, automation workflows, appointment scheduling, reputation management, and even a course/membership builder.
This is where GoHighLevel really stands out for beginners who plan to wear multiple hats: instead of paying separately for a CRM, an email tool, an SMS platform, and a funnel builder, you get it all bundled at the $97 starting price. GoHighLevel also includes built-in AI tools, like conversational AI bots and AI-generated content, although heavier AI usage and SMS, email, and phone minutes are billed separately based on usage.
The trade-off is that GoHighLevel has a steeper learning curve. Because it packs in so many features — CRM pipelines, automation builders, calendars, and more — many new users report it taking a few weeks just to feel comfortable navigating the platform. If your only goal is building landing pages and simple funnels, this might feel like more tool than you need at first.
Best for: Beginners who want to manage leads, follow-ups, appointments, and marketing automation alongside their funnels — especially future agency owners or service-based business owners who'll eventually want CRM features anyway.
Systeme.io: The Budget-Friendly Beginner's Best Friend
If you're nervous about spending money before you've made a single sale, Systeme.io is likely going to be your favorite on this list — and it's the one we recommend most often for absolute beginners. Systeme.io offers a genuinely useful free plan that never expires and doesn't require a credit card. On the free tier, you get up to 2,000 contacts, 3 sales funnels, 1 course, 1 blog, 1 affiliate program, and unlimited emails.
Once you outgrow the free plan, the paid tiers are refreshingly affordable compared to the other two platforms on this list:
- Startup – $17/month: up to 5,000 contacts, unlimited funnels, and around 5 courses
- Webinar – $47/month: up to 10,000 contacts, evergreen webinar hosting, and expanded automation
- Unlimited – $97/month: unlimited contacts, funnels, courses, and the ability to create sub-accounts
Every plan, including the free one, includes 0% transaction fees from Systeme.io itself (standard payment processor fees from Stripe or PayPal still apply), unlimited email sending, and core tools like funnels, email automation, and course hosting bundled together.
The honest downside is that Systeme.io's templates and design flexibility aren't as polished as ClickFunnels, and its automation tools are more basic compared to GoHighLevel. Some users also mention that customer support response times can be slow on the lower-tier plans. But for someone testing their very first offer or building their first email list, those trade-offs are usually worth the savings.
Best for: Total beginners, bootstrapped entrepreneurs, and anyone who wants to validate a business idea before investing real money into software.
ClickFunnels vs GoHighLevel vs Systeme.io: Quick Comparison
| Feature | ClickFunnels | GoHighLevel | Systeme.io |
|---|---|---|---|
| Starting Price | $97/month | $97/month | Free |
| Free Plan | No (14-day trial) | No (14-day trial) | Yes, permanent |
| Best Known For | Funnel templates & design | All-in-one CRM + funnels | Affordability & simplicity |
| Built-in CRM | Basic | Full, advanced CRM | Basic |
| Email Marketing | Included | Included (usage billed separately) | Included, unlimited |
| Learning Curve | Moderate | Steep | Easy |
| Course/Membership Builder | Yes (3–20 courses by plan) | Yes | Yes (even on free plan) |
| Ideal User | Funnel-focused marketers | Agencies & service businesses | Beginners & budget-conscious creators |
So, Which Funnel Builder Should Beginners Actually Choose?
Here's the simple way to think about it:
If your number one priority is learning proven, high-converting funnel design and you're willing to invest in a premium tool from day one, ClickFunnels is hard to beat. The templates and training resources alone can shortcut months of trial and error.
If you're thinking bigger than just funnels — meaning you eventually want to manage leads, send follow-up texts, book appointments, and maybe even run an agency — GoHighLevel gives you that entire toolkit for the same starting price as ClickFunnels, just with a bit more complexity to learn upfront.
If you're brand new, watching your budget closely, and just want to get your first funnel live without spending a dollar, Systeme.io is the smartest starting point. You can literally build, launch, and start selling on the free plan, then upgrade only once you're making money.
